Here’s a step-by-step guide for creating due dates for assignments on Canvas, including setting up a 2% late deduction per day.
IMPORTANT: If your course has been copied over from a prior semester, be sure to adjust all of the course due dates immediately. When this step is missed, the dates from the previous semester get integrated into the students calendar and cause a lot of confusion.
If you already created the assignment/quiz: By the specific assignment, select the “Edit” option on the right of the assignment.
If you are currently working on the assignment/quiz: You will already be on the edit page.
At the bottom of the Edit page, navigate to the Assign option and select “Manage Due Dates and Assign To”
Under “Assign to”, select “Everyone” or specific sections if needed.
Set the Due Date.
Set “Available from” and “Until” dates to control when students can view and submit the assignment. If you would like to keep the assignment open past the due date you will need to set up a late penalty (see below).
Optionally, you can click the “Add” button to create exceptions for individual students. This allows you to assign different due dates and availability dates to specific students or groups.
Then, click “Save” to save the changes.
In the Gradebook, navigate to the setting wheel on the top right.
In the settings, navigate to “Late Policies”.
Choose “% per day”.
Enter “2” in the deduction field.
Then, select “Apply Settings” to save the changes.
